For example I am using the folowing code to copy and paste an image to a worksheet. I want the Image to be pasted behind another Image already on the worksheet.

If Sheets("FormF").Range("AX35") = True Then
Sheets("Equipment").Shapes("VIP_Door").CopyPicture
Sheets("FormF").Range("N6").Select
ActiveSheet.Paste
Selection.ShapeRange.IncrementLeft 12
Selection.ShapeRange.IncrementTop -2
End If

What is the nomenclature to make the Picture move to back?

Try something like:

ActiveSheet.Shapes(("VIP_Door").Select
Selection.ShapeRange.ZOrder msoSendToBack 'all the way back
---OR---
Selection.ShapeRange.ZOrder msoSendBackward 'back 1 level


bring it back
Selection.ShapeRange.ZOrder msoBringToFront
